Common Scam Techniques Associated With Similar Platforms

Platforms like Souveronyx often utilize sophisticated psychological tactics. One prevalent method is the “pig butchering” scam, where individuals are contacted via social media or dating apps, built up with trust, and eventually lured into a fake investment scam. Other techniques include romance-investment fraud and recovery scams, where victims of a previous online fraud are contacted by individuals claiming they can recover lost funds for an upfront fee.

What To Do If You Sent Money To Souveronyx

If you suspect you have engaged with a fraudulent website, take the following steps immediately:

  • Cease all payments: Do not send more money, regardless of the excuses provided by the platform.
  • Document everything: Save screenshots of chats, transaction IDs, and emails.
  • Contact your bank: Inform your financial institution of the potential online fraud to see if a chargeback is possible.
  • Report the incident: File a report with your local law enforcement and national cybercrime agencies.
